here is XRick for Saturn : http://vberthelot.free.fr/xricksat/ 2 versions, C4-2008-2009 and one recompiled with small changes xrick - version #021212 Copyright (C) 1998-2002 BigOrno (bigorno@bigorno.net) SATURN support by VBT Source : http://www.bigorno.net/xrick/ SATURN CONTROLS: Directional: these are mapped to the arrow keys. UP : mapped to jump. DOWN : mapped to crawl. RIGHT : mapped to move right. LEFT : mapped to move left. A + UP : mapped to fire a bullet. A + DOWN : mapped to lay a stick of dynamite. A + RIGHT : mapped to to poke something with your stick. A + LEFT : mapped to to poke something with your stick. C : mapped to pause.
